Glenstal Abbey end Crescent’s reign

Rockwell await Glenstal after holders dumped out in low-scoring affair

Glenstal Abbey 6 Crescent Comprehensive 3

Glenstal Abbey caused a huge upset by defeating Crescent Comprehensive in the Munster Schools’ Senior Cup quarter-final played at Thomond Park.

Crescent, bidding to complete a three-in-a-row of titles, were never allowed to be at their best as Glenstal took an early grip on proceedings.

The game was only nine minutes old when Crescent were penalised for not releasing and Jack Stafford slotted the penalty which made it 3-0 at the interval.

READ MORE

Dylan Sheehan dropped a goal for Crescent early in the second half but they were on terms for only six minutes as Stafford kicked his second penalty.

Both sides created chances but the Tom Tierney-coached Glenstal kept their nerve for what was a deserved win

Fullback Colm Hogan, centre Tim Costigan and outhalf Stafford shone for Glenstal behind the scrum and in the pack Alex Donohue, Ben Clancy and Neilus Mulvihill impressed.

For Crescent Jack Lyons, and Billy O’Hora, backs, and Peter Hickey and Caolan Moloney never ceased trying.

Glenstal will face Rockwell in the semi-final.
